Winter storm warning issued for nearly all of Chicago area – NBC Chicago

Several areas in Chicago are under a winter storm warning, with a significant snow system expected to bring “blizzard-like” travel conditions. The warning varies depending on the area, with some places expecting snow accumulations in excess of 8 inches and wind gusts of up to 45 mph. The National Weather Service warns of potentially difficult travel conditions due to blowing snow and reduced visibility. The storm is likely to impact areas from early Friday morning, with the largest snowfall totals expected after 5 p.m. and into the overnight hours. The storm could also cause temperatures to drop into the 20s, leading to icy conditions.
